Solanum lanciniatum, Kangaroo Apple, is native to both Australia and New Zealand and is a fast-growing shrubby bush with large attractive foliage and blue to purple flowers. It quicky forms an exotic jungly look to the garden and isn't too fussy about soil or cultivational requirements.
Order | Solanales |
---|---|
Family | Solanaceae |
Sub-Family | Solanoideae |
Synonyms | Solanum reclinatum |
Geographical Origin | Australia, New Zealand |
Cultivation | Any soil in a sheltered warm location with high humidity. Semi-shade is usually best |
Eventual Height | 2-3m |
Eventual Spread | 2m |
Hardiness | Tender. Can be cut back and overwintered in a pot indoors after root pruning. In very favoured microclimates through a very mild winter a seriously thick mulch may protect it enough to induce new growth the following year |
